Welcome to the Kapapapuhi Restoration Project! Kapapapuhi is an `ili `āina, land area, in the makai section of Honouliuli, `Ewa moku. Located on the shoreline of Kaihuopala`ai, West Loch, our team works to restore the health of the largest collection of fresh water and estuary on O`ahu.
At one point in time, Pu`uloa was rich with over 30 ​loko i`a, traditional Hawaiian fishpond, and ​lo`i kalo, taro patches. Today, we are one of many hui who are stewarding what is left of these ancient technologies to combat food insecurity and sustain the health and hunger of our people. Within Kapapapuhi Point Park, we are grateful to steward three (inoperable) loko i`a and are working to restore them back to health.
